Re: Sexton Tank Barrel
FL11455 is the part number for a muzzle brake for a Mk 2 25 pdr using barrel part numbers FL2401 and FL3869.
Sexton used a CFL5484 brake.

Re: Sexton Tank Barrel
The C prefix would indicate Canadian manufacture, no idea about the other number. I would assume it is from a field piece but it could easily be from a Sexton.
I think it unlikely that the S1 means Sexton 1 but you never know!
